YARN BOMBING: KNITTING GRAFFITI














Deemed subversive art, graffiti, sculpture,
the reclamation of sterile public space this new
art form is a worldwide phenomenon.

The revolution started when Magda Sayeg knit
a colorful cozy for the stop sign outside her clothing
store in Houston in 2005 and has grown exponentially
since then.

This concept of decorating the urban landscape has prompted
an International Yarn Bombing Day to be held on June 9th.
